Brief Summary
The goal of this study is to explore if an adipose-based therapeutic strategy can treat full-thickness soft-tissue trauma wounds in injured individuals, especially those with severe burns or soft-tissue loss. The main question it aims to answer are: \- Can immediate autologous adipose and autologous layered composite grafting be effective for acute functional soft-tissue reconstruction? Researchers will compare the single-stage autologous layered composite grafting method to traditional methods to see if it improves healing outcomes, minimizes scarring, and reduces infection risk. Participants will: * Receive immediate fat grafting into the wound. * Undergo simultaneous split-thickness skin grafting for full soft-tissue reconstruction.
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ion Criteria: * The proposed study will include adult patients 18 years of age or older, * male or female, * civilian, military, active duty or retired veterans * presenting for unilateral or bilateral fasciotomy of the extremity at any level necessary * secondary to non-infectious etiology, * unilateral or bilateral traumatic full-thickness skin loss of the face, head, neck or extremities necessitating reconstruction, and/or * full or partial thickness burn injury of the face, neck, or extremity requiring excision and/or reconstruction. * Additional inclusion criteria includes willingness to be randomized to receive a fat graft. Exclusion Criteria: * Age \< 18 years of age, * active infection, * medical co-morbidities or anatomic configuration deemed by the physician to be a concern for safety, * unwilling or unable to comply with study procedures, * radiation to the site of interest, * prisoners and/or vulnerable populations. * In addition, candidates that are pregnant or plan to become pregnant in the next year, will be excluded.
